The Ross Valley Masonic Center building was built in 1953 to house the Fairfax Mason’s Lodge #556, chartered in 1923.
Construction crews were comprised largely of unpaid lodge members from the trades and a few professional men as well as local peace officers. The Faxfairs, a ladies auxiliary, fed and supported the brothers throughout the construction and on into the 1970’s. This film is primarily oral histories of some of the Masons who have been part of the lodge since the 1940’s, 50’s and 60’s.
